There you have it. Once the feature is active, you can place your iOS device around 50 feet away (according to tech site alphr) and be able to hear sounds via your AirPods.
Live Listen Requirements According to Apple, you need to use compatible devices like an iPhone or iPad and supported headphones: AirPods, AirPods Pro, AirPods 2 and AirPods Max. Beats headphones are supported too. Important: Live Listen isn't supported by the Apple Watch!
In case you missed it, here's what Listen Live is, and why it's a big deal. Live Listen allows the microphone of an iPhone to transmit audio to paired AirPods.
Audio from your iPhone or iPad's microphone will play through your AirPods while Live Listen is enabled. To increase or decrease the volume, just use your iPhone or iPad's normal volume controls.

Officially, and unsurprisingly, Live Listen only works with Apple's AirPods or at least it does in quite this fashion. You can still use Made for iPhone headphones or hearing aids which you set up via Settings, Accessibility. You can't get one-tap access via Control Center unless you're using AirPods.
